Painting Classes

Ideal for students interested in visual arts, developing creative thinking, or preparing for art-related subjects in school.

✓ Pros
  • Stimulates creativity and imagination, enhances colour appreciation, produces diverse artwork, supports visual arts academic progression.
✗ Cons
  • Higher material costs, difficulty preserving artwork, subjective learning outcomes that are hard to quantify.

Calligraphy Classes

Best for students wanting to improve Chinese handwriting, build concentration and patience, or learn traditional cultural practices.

✓ Pros
  • Improves neatness of Chinese writing, cultivates focus and patience, teaches traditional culture, develops literary appreciation.
✗ Cons
  • Learning process can feel monotonous, limited visible progress in short term, lower appeal for modern students.

FAQ

What is the ideal starting age?

Painting: Ages 4-5+ to develop hand-eye coordination and colour recognition. Calligraphy: Age 6+ or Primary 1, requiring basic Chinese character knowledge and developed fine motor skills.

What are the typical fees and material costs?

Painting: Monthly tuition HKD$800-1,500 plus materials (paint, paper) HKD$200-400/month. Calligraphy: Monthly tuition HKD$600-1,200 with lower material costs (brush, ink, paper) HKD$100-200/month.
